Celebrating womanhood at Ujjine Matta Parisar, Ahmednagar
📅 March 09, 2016 • 📍 Ahmednagar
A Women’s Day celebration, titled "Celebrating Womanhood," was organized by the Self Help Groups (SHGs) of Laura Vicuna Niwas – Ahmednagar on March 9, 2016, at Ujjine Matta Parisar - Ahmednagar. Nearly 500 enthusiastic women traveled from across the district to celebrate love, friendship, freedom, and dignity. The Chief Guest, Honorable Mr. Uttam Jadhav, Principal of Damori College, spoke on ‘Woman – source of compassion,’ highlighting a woman’s immense capacity to build, generate life, and care. Sr. Theresa Plathara, the Animator of Laura Vicuna Niwas – Ahmednagar, lauded the women for their essential roles in the family and society, citing examples of historical and contemporary women. Her speech, delivered in the local ‘matru-basha’ (mother tongue), was acknowledged with a thunderous applause. Sr. Mangal Kolge encouraged them to live happily, courageously, and daringly for the welfare of themselves, their families, and society. Mrs. Susheela, the Sarpanch of Nau Nagapur, and Mr. Sayeed Sheikh, the Sarpanch of Pimpalgaon Ujjine, enlightened the women on the need to make their families centers of loving relationships. The women heartily enjoyed creative games, dancing, Ukhana (a traditional game), and spot prizes. Each woman received a small gift on this special day.
